Proclamation - Epilepsy Prevention and Awareness Month <br />PROCLAMATION <br />DESIGNATING THE MONTH OF NOVEMER, 1994 <br />AS EPILEPSY PREVENTION AMID AWARENESS MONTS <br />IN INDIAN RIVER COUNTY, FLORIDA <br />WHEREAS, more than five million Americans, including more <br />than 127,000 people in Florida have epilepsy; and <br />WEZREAS,.Indian River County has more than 97,415 people who <br />enjoy bicycling, motorcycling and -sports of all kinds and as we <br />are blessed with great weather and activities that can be enjoyed <br />by all, we welcome visitors to our area; and <br />WHEREAS, epilepsy is a condition that can be caused by <br />trauma to the head, and head injuries can be prevented by wearing <br />seat belts, securing children in a car safety seat and by wearing <br />helmets on bicycles; and <br />WHEREAS, one in seven children suffer head injuries in bike <br />related incidents; and <br />WHEREAS, driving is a privilege that comes with <br />responsibil-ity to exercise care and precaution for passengers; <br />and <br />WHEREAS, on our state's highways, there are more than 198 <br />million miles traveled by drivers daily; and <br />WHEREAS, by using our heads and taking steps to prevent head <br />injuries we can prevent some cases of epilepsy; and -- <br />WHEREAS, the' Epilepsy Foundation of Florida, Epilepsy <br />Services of Southeast Florida and Indian River County share in <br />Promoting the prevention of head injuries: <br />N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T PROCLAIDW BY THE INDIAN RIVER COUNTY <br />BOARD OF COUNTY COMUSSIONERS that the month of November, 1994 be <br />designated as' <br />EPILEPSY PREVENTION AND AWARENESS MONTH <br />in Indian River County, and the Board further urges all. citizens <br />in this county to support the -local Epilepsy services. <br />Adopted this 22 day of November,. 1994. <br />BOARD OF COUNTY COMMIISSIONERS <br />l ,ar,,: •• INDIAN RIVER COUNTY, FLORIDA <br />i <br />o .
